Foster_B の回答履歴
- 他のアプリのデータを取り出す方法について
作りたい機能 スマートフォンとLINUXをlinphoneというSIPのアプリで通話状態にします。 スマートフォンからLINUXへDTMF信号を送信し、DTMFの値に応じてLINUX側で処理を行いたいと考えています。 ※LINUXではlinphoneをコンソールで立ち上げています。 現状 スマートフォンからLINUXへDTMF信号を送信したときに、 LINUX側のコンソールにDTMFの値が表示されることを確認しました。 確認した時のログは以下になります。 --------------------------------------------------------------------------------- call sip:a****b****@sip.linphone.org Establishing call id to <sip:a****b****@sip.linphone.org>, assigned id 2 linphonec> Contacting <sip:a****b****@sip.linphone.org> linphonec> Call 2 to <sip:a****b****@sip.linphone.org> in progress. Remote ringing. linphonec> Remote ringing... linphonec> Call 2 to <sip:a****b****@sip.linphone.org> ringing. Call 2 with <sip:a****b****@sip.linphone.org> connected. Call answered by <sip:a****b****@sip.linphone.org>. linphonec> Media streams established with <sip:a****b****@sip.linphone.org> for call 2. Receiving tone 1 from <sip:a****b****@sip.linphone.org> /* ←DTMF この値を他のプログラムで使用いしたいです */ Receiving tone 3 from <sip:a****b****@sip.linphone.org> /* ←DTMF この値を他のプログラムで使用いしたいです */ Call terminated. linphonec> Call 2 with <sip:a****b****@sip.linphone.org> ended (No error). -------------------------------------------------------------------------------- 質問 通話中のlinphoneからDTMFの値を取り出し、他のプログラムで使用する方法を教えて頂けませんか? 補足 LINUX側で自作するプログラム(C言語を予定しています。)がDTMFの値を認識して処理を行いたいです。 自作するプログラムとlinphoneは同時に起動している状態です。 よろしくお願いします。
- 締切済み
- Linux系OS
- ninja333333
- 回答数2
- SIPサーバーとRTPサーバーを別々で構築
SIPサーバーにおいて、SIPサーバーとRTPサーバーを別々の端末で構築したいと考えております。 AsteriskでSIPサーバーとRTPサーバーを別々の端末で構築する方法がありましたらご教授をお願いします。 また、Asterisk以外のSIPサーバーで実現できる方法がありましたらご教示をお願い致します。
- ベストアンサー
- その他([技術者向] コンピューター)
- noname#242248
- 回答数1
- VMware Playerにて通話検証
「Asterisk」を用いたSIPサーバの構築方法・動作を ソフトフォン(SJhone)を使用して現在、検証を行いたいと思っております。 LANに2台のPCを使用して通話テストをしたいのですが、 まずは、AsteriskをVMwareにインストールしなければならないという事が分かっております。 ですが、ソフトフォン(SJhone)は、PC端末か、あるいはVMwareか、どちらに インストールするのか分かりません。 又、2台のPC端末にてVMwareを使用しながら ソフトフォン(SJhone)を使用し通話ができるのか 具体的な構築方法が分かりません。 どなたか御教授願いませんでしょうか。 宜しくお願いします。
- 締切済み
- その他(趣味・娯楽・エンターテイメント)
- 名無し ゴンベ
- 回答数1
- Android Asterisk レジスト
「Arrows z isw13f」を買いました。 電話の「通話設定」に「インターネット通話(SIP)アカウントの設定」があったので 早速試したところ、うまくゆきません。 以下のような状態です。 レジストOK ArrowsSIP+WIFI ⇒ 自宅LAN-WIFI親機 ⇒ 自宅LAN内Asterisk レジストNG ArrowsSIP+3G ⇒ 自宅LANルーター ⇒ 自宅LAN内Asterisk ルーター越えができていないようでした。 ルーターの設定は特におかしくなかったので、 そこで今度は、Arrows標準のSIPではなく3CXphoneを使ってみたところ、 レジストOK Arrows3CXphone+WIFI ⇒ 自宅LAN-WIFI親機 ⇒ 自宅LAN内Asterisk Arrows3CXphone+3G ⇒ 自宅LANルーター ⇒ 自宅LAN内Asterisk と、どちらも問題なく使えます。 しかし、3CXphoneよりArrowsの標準SIPフォンの方が使いやすいので、 なんとかならないかと思っています。 どなたかわかる方いませんか? 他にも以下のようなことも試してみたので、その結果を上記の内容と合わせて書いておきます。 参考にしてください。 レジストOK ArrowsSIP+WIFI ⇒ 自宅LAN-WIFI親機 ⇒ 自宅LAN内Asterisk Arrows3CXphone+WIFI ⇒ 自宅LAN-WIFI親機 ⇒ 自宅LAN内Asterisk Arrows3CXphone+3G ⇒ 自宅LANルーター ⇒ 自宅LAN内Asterisk レジストNG ArrowsSIP+3G ⇒ 自宅LANルーター ⇒ 自宅LAN内Asterisk ArrowsSIP+WI-MAX ⇒ 自宅LANルーター ⇒ 自宅LAN内Asterisk レジストNG(3CXphoneにNoNetworkと表示されます) Arrows3CXphone+WI-MAX ⇒ 自宅LANルーター ⇒ 自宅LAN内Asterisk VPNで自宅内LANと接続すればArrwosSIPも3CXphoneもつながるのですが、 VPNが時々切れるので、直接つなぎたいと思っています。 よろしくお願いします。
- Android Asterisk レジスト
「Arrows z isw13f」を買いました。 電話の「通話設定」に「インターネット通話(SIP)アカウントの設定」があったので 早速試したところ、うまくゆきません。 以下のような状態です。 レジストOK ArrowsSIP+WIFI ⇒ 自宅LAN-WIFI親機 ⇒ 自宅LAN内Asterisk レジストNG ArrowsSIP+3G ⇒ 自宅LANルーター ⇒ 自宅LAN内Asterisk ルーター越えができていないようでした。 ルーターの設定は特におかしくなかったので、 そこで今度は、Arrows標準のSIPではなく3CXphoneを使ってみたところ、 レジストOK Arrows3CXphone+WIFI ⇒ 自宅LAN-WIFI親機 ⇒ 自宅LAN内Asterisk Arrows3CXphone+3G ⇒ 自宅LANルーター ⇒ 自宅LAN内Asterisk と、どちらも問題なく使えます。 しかし、3CXphoneよりArrowsの標準SIPフォンの方が使いやすいので、 なんとかならないかと思っています。 どなたかわかる方いませんか? 他にも以下のようなことも試してみたので、その結果を上記の内容と合わせて書いておきます。 参考にしてください。 レジストOK ArrowsSIP+WIFI ⇒ 自宅LAN-WIFI親機 ⇒ 自宅LAN内Asterisk Arrows3CXphone+WIFI ⇒ 自宅LAN-WIFI親機 ⇒ 自宅LAN内Asterisk Arrows3CXphone+3G ⇒ 自宅LANルーター ⇒ 自宅LAN内Asterisk レジストNG ArrowsSIP+3G ⇒ 自宅LANルーター ⇒ 自宅LAN内Asterisk ArrowsSIP+WI-MAX ⇒ 自宅LANルーター ⇒ 自宅LAN内Asterisk レジストNG(3CXphoneにNoNetworkと表示されます) Arrows3CXphone+WI-MAX ⇒ 自宅LANルーター ⇒ 自宅LAN内Asterisk VPNで自宅内LANと接続すればArrwosSIPも3CXphoneもつながるのですが、 VPNが時々切れるので、直接つなぎたいと思っています。 よろしくお願いします。
- Android Asterisk レジスト
「Arrows z isw13f」を買いました。 電話の「通話設定」に「インターネット通話(SIP)アカウントの設定」があったので 早速試したところ、うまくゆきません。 以下のような状態です。 レジストOK ArrowsSIP+WIFI ⇒ 自宅LAN-WIFI親機 ⇒ 自宅LAN内Asterisk レジストNG ArrowsSIP+3G ⇒ 自宅LANルーター ⇒ 自宅LAN内Asterisk ルーター越えができていないようでした。 ルーターの設定は特におかしくなかったので、 そこで今度は、Arrows標準のSIPではなく3CXphoneを使ってみたところ、 レジストOK Arrows3CXphone+WIFI ⇒ 自宅LAN-WIFI親機 ⇒ 自宅LAN内Asterisk Arrows3CXphone+3G ⇒ 自宅LANルーター ⇒ 自宅LAN内Asterisk と、どちらも問題なく使えます。 しかし、3CXphoneよりArrowsの標準SIPフォンの方が使いやすいので、 なんとかならないかと思っています。 どなたかわかる方いませんか? 他にも以下のようなことも試してみたので、その結果を上記の内容と合わせて書いておきます。 参考にしてください。 レジストOK ArrowsSIP+WIFI ⇒ 自宅LAN-WIFI親機 ⇒ 自宅LAN内Asterisk Arrows3CXphone+WIFI ⇒ 自宅LAN-WIFI親機 ⇒ 自宅LAN内Asterisk Arrows3CXphone+3G ⇒ 自宅LANルーター ⇒ 自宅LAN内Asterisk レジストNG ArrowsSIP+3G ⇒ 自宅LANルーター ⇒ 自宅LAN内Asterisk ArrowsSIP+WI-MAX ⇒ 自宅LANルーター ⇒ 自宅LAN内Asterisk レジストNG(3CXphoneにNoNetworkと表示されます) Arrows3CXphone+WI-MAX ⇒ 自宅LANルーター ⇒ 自宅LAN内Asterisk VPNで自宅内LANと接続すればArrwosSIPも3CXphoneもつながるのですが、 VPNが時々切れるので、直接つなぎたいと思っています。 よろしくお願いします。
- SIPサーバへのアカウント登録失敗について
現在、2台のPCを利用し、SIPサーバーを通して2台のソフトフォンが 通信する環境を構築しています。 構成は以下のようになっています。 PC1:Windows7 Professional SP1 (役割)SIPサーバー+ソフトフォン1 PC2:Windows7 Professional SP1 (役割)ソフトフォン2のみ SIPサーバーには、Brekeke PBX v3.x Beta ソフトフォンには3CXPhoneを使用しています ソフトフォン1はアカウント登録後、SIPサーバーからも 登録情報が確認できています。(URI、ソフトフォンの詳細など表示されています) ソフトフォン2をSIPサーバーにアカウント登録しようとすると Authenctication failedと表示され、Not connectedと表示されます。 pingも双方から通りますし、ファイアウォールは無効になっています。 解決策をご存知の方、ご教示お願い致します。 以上です。
- ベストアンサー
- その他([技術者向] コンピューター)
- xyli0209
- 回答数1
- SIPがNATを越えられない理由
音声通信などで使われるSIPがNATを越えられない理由を調べています。 ただ、検索するといくらでも情報が出てくるのですが、どうも腑に落ちません。 SIPの場合、IPヘッダだけでなくメッセージ部分?にも送信元IPアドレスを書くが、 NATはIPヘッダの送信元IPアドレスしか書き変えないために、通信ができない・・・ という説明を見るんですが、なぜメッセージ部を使う必要があるのでしょうか。 IPヘッダだけで宛先・送信元の制御はできているのですから、 それを使えばいいじゃないかと素人的には思ってしまうのですが・・・
- ベストアンサー
- その他([技術者向] コンピューター)
- mokpok
- 回答数3
- アンドロイドのSIPフォンの着信番号表示につい
SIPソフト、bria や agephone , Acrobits などをすべて試しましたが、 着信時に iPhone版は、相手の番号が表示されて、どこからかかってきたかすぐにわかりますが、アンドロイド(ドコモ)版ですと、自分の番号が表示されてしまいます。 アンドロイドはそのような仕様なのでしょうか?
- アンドロイドのSIPフォンの着信番号表示につい
SIPソフト、bria や agephone , Acrobits などをすべて試しましたが、 着信時に iPhone版は、相手の番号が表示されて、どこからかかってきたかすぐにわかりますが、アンドロイド(ドコモ)版ですと、自分の番号が表示されてしまいます。 アンドロイドはそのような仕様なのでしょうか?
- AsteriskでIP電話システムを作ろうと思っています。
AsteriskでIP電話システムを作ろうと思っています。 電話端末は、IAX2とSIPで両方端末登録ができます。 Asteriskサーバーはデータセンターに設置しようと考えています。 IAX2プロトコルを使うと、WAN接続の帯域がせまくなると端末登録が外れたり音質がかなり悪くなります。 そこで、内線電話をかけるときはSIP(非Asterisk経由通話)、外線のときはIAX2(Asterisk経由通話)を使うような設定を行いたいと考えているのですが、やり方をご存知の方教えていただけると大変助かります。
- 締切済み
- その他([技術者向] コンピューター)
- loveaki200
- 回答数1
- 電話が止まらない。。。
電話が止まらない。。。 ニフティフォンCを使っています。 ひっきりなしに電話が鳴ります。泣きそうです。夜中からずっと続き何なのだろうと疑問です。 なんの設定をしたわけでもなく昨日の夜からずっと。電源を今は切っていますがこれでは電話が使えません。どうしたらいいのでしょうか? RT57i のルーターを使用。 通信履歴のレポート作成 日付 時刻 通信種別 通信時間 料金 切断コード 通信相手 1. 2010/07/09 19:00:41 SIP:着信 00:00:00 * 3017 sip:sip@218.16.119.135 2. 2010/07/09 19:00:39 SIP:着信 00:00:00 * 3017 sip:sip@218.16.119.135 3. 2010/07/09 19:00:38 SIP:着信 00:00:00 * 3017 sip:sip@218.16.119.135 4. 2010/07/09 19:00:38 SIP:着信 00:00:00 * 3017 sip:sip@218.16.119.135 5. 2010/07/09 19:00:36 SIP:着信 00:00:00 * 3017 sip:sip@218.16.119.135 6. 2010/07/09 19:00:29 SIP:着信 00:00:00 * 3017 sip:sip@218.16.119.135 7. 2010/07/09 19:00:29 SIP:着信 00:00:00 * 3017 sip:sip@218.16.119.135 8. 2010/07/09 19:00:24 SIP:着信 00:00:00 * 3017 sip:sip@218.16.119.135 9. 2010/07/09 19:00:24 SIP:着信 00:00:00 * 3019 sip:sip@218.16.119.135 10. 2010/07/09 18:58:09 SIP:着信 00:00:00 * 3017 sip:sip@218.16.119.134 11. 2010/07/09 18:58:08 SIP:着信 00:00:00 * 0 sip:sip@218.16.119.134 12. 2010/07/09 18:56:02 SIP:着信 00:00:00 * 3017 sip:sip@113.105.152.103 13. 2010/07/09 18:56:01 SIP:着信 00:00:00 * 3017 sip:sip@113.105.152.103 14. 2010/07/09 18:55:58 SIP:着信 00:00:00 * 3017 sip:sip@113.105.152.103 15. 2010/07/09 18:55:57 SIP:着信 00:00:00 * 3017 sip:sip@113.105.152.103 16. 2010/07/09 18:55:54 SIP:着信 00:00:00 * 3017 sip:sip@113.105.152.103 17. 2010/07/09 18:55:53 SIP:着信 00:00:00 * 3017 sip:sip@113.105.152.103 18. 2010/07/09 18:55:51 SIP:着信 00:00:00 * 3017 sip:sip@113.105.152.103 19. 2010/07/09 18:55:49 SIP:着信 00:00:00 * 3017 sip:sip@113.105.152.103 20. 2010/07/09 18:55:47 SIP:着信 00:00:00 * 3017 sip:sip@113.105.152.103 以上が一部で果てしなく続きます。 お分かりになられる方、よろしくお願いいたします。
- ベストアンサー
- その他([技術者向] コンピューター)
- decochann
- 回答数3
- IP電話への無言電話で迷惑を被っています。
IP電話への無言電話で迷惑を被っています。 発進元のサーバーのIPアドレスは以下のとおりです。 どなたか、こういうサーバーについて対処方法を教えてください。 **ルーターのLOGより発進元サーバー sip:asterisk@113.105.152.103 sip:sip@91.83.48.220 sip:asterisk@113.105.152.102 sip:sip@205.234.137.18 sip:sip@62.249.250.49 sip:sip@204.57.122.6 sip:sip@89.37.11.12 ** なお、携帯電話や一般の電話からは、番号がつきますので電話番号が特定可能です。 問題は上記のサーバーからの着信です。 対処方法などご存知の方お願いします。 機器構成は、YAMAHA RT57iのルーターとIP電話機能を使用しています。 nifty-cフォンです。 LOGは、ある程度のこりますので発進元のIPアドレスの記録は出来ます。 ルーターのコマンドモードは使用したことはありません。 よろしくお願いします。
- ルーター配下に別セグメントのIPアドレス指定
現在2台のSIPサーバーが 同じVPNネットワーク内で接続されています。 それぞれのSIPサーバーAとBとします。 サーバーAのIPアドレスは192.168.1.1 ゲートウェイとなるルーターは192.168.1.2 サーバーBのIPアドレスは192.168.0.1 ルーターは192.168.0.2 互いにpingも通り通信も問題ありません。 サーバーBはサーバーAの予備として コールドスタンバイとして設置してありまあす。 そこで、サーバーAにトラブルが起きた場合 サーバーAのIPアドレスをサーバーBに割り当てて、 一時的な代替機にさせようと思っているのですが 192.168.0.2のルーター配下のサーバーに 192.168.1.1というIPアドレスは 割り当てることはできるのでしょうか。 使っているルーターはそれぞれYAMAHA のRT3000になります。 まったく同じデーターをコピーしてスタンバイさせておりますが サーバーAのトラブル時にすぐにBへ切替える 何かベストな方法は他にありますでしょうか。 宜しくお願いします。
- 締切済み
- その他(ITシステム運用・管理)
- underazule
- 回答数5
- スカイプが音声を認識してくれなくなった
かれこれ2~3年スカイプを使って連絡を取っているのですが ある日突然、スカイプが音声を認識しなくなりました。 マイクが悪いのかと、新しいのを買いにいっても駄目。 ついには、以前修理に出して直ってきたパソコンを ひっぱりだしてきて、つなげてみましたがそれも駄目・・・ いったい何がいけないのでしょうか?? スカイプヘルプを見て直しても、パソの設定も見直しても駄目・・・ 前のパソコンはもうハードも壊れていましたし、仕方ないかなあと 思うのですが、なぜ完全に新品状態のパソコンでも 認識してくれないのでしょう・・・ 頭がもうパンクしそうです 誰か良い解決策を教えて下さい・・・・
- SIPサーバのレジスタ登録について
端末からSIPサーバに端末の登録をする際に Registerというパケットを投げるのですが、 ルータを挟むとなぜかパケットが戻ってきません。 端末のプライベートIPはルータのNATでグローバルIPに 変換しているのですが、SIPサーバまでちゃんと届いた後 ルータに返して、そのルータがパケットを破棄しているようです。 これってSIPサーバから返すパケットはあて先がプライベートIPのままなのでしょうか? もしそうだとすれば、なぜSIPサーバはルータにパケットを返すことができるのでしょうか?
- 締切済み
- その他([技術者向] コンピューター)
- tsunamikow
- 回答数5